Why I Gave Up on Yoga Mats: My Journey to the Perfect Yoga Mat Alternative



I am done trying out new yoga mats.

Even the high-end yoga mats leave me wanting more, which sent me searching for a true yoga mat alternative.

First of all, they don’t accomplish the primary promise: comfort and safety. I leave every yoga class with tight calves and hips, aching feet and a lower back ache too. The thin rubber (including the “premium extra-thick” yoga mats) does nothing to absorb impact or reduce strain on my knees, wrists and elbows as claimed. I still feel the unforgiving hard flooring every yoga class comes with, usually thin fake wood over concrete. These flimsy rubber pads called yoga mats are no more than a stinky and grimey placebo. When I push myself in a high-intensity vinyasa class I wonder why I have to hurt so much and why these high-end yoga studios do not provide more forgiving flooring.

After testing every yoga mat on the market from generic to premium, I am left disappointed. My first complaint is they all start off smelling like rubber and end up stinking like sweaty feet and there is no way to clean them. The gorgeous light-colored mats are permanently dirty after two classes. The yoga mat lasts between a few months and a long year before becoming permanently smelly, covered in my sweat stains and becoming too gross to use.

Yoga rugs also are not my cup of tea, they stretch and move under my feet making a simple down dog almost impossible. The thicker squishy yoga mats or rugs with padding make balancing poses feel unstable and unsafe. All of this left me wondering if there might be a better yoga mat alternative out there.

My surprising yoga mat solution:

After endless experiences, testing, and searching for a better yoga mat alternative, I have arrived at a surprising destination: sprung yoga flooring.

A foldable wood sprung yoga board is the answer to all of my issues. This flexible wood panel suspended over the soft support of (truly cushioning!) foam blocks gives me the comfort and stability I need to practice yoga and enjoy it.

Why I’m replacing my yoga mat for a better alternative…

This sprung wood yoga board is easy to clean, smells great, and will last a lifetime.

The surface of the wood yoga board is finished with a non-porous urethane providing a surface with a grip matching the best of yoga mats while never soaking up any of my sweat (or that body lotion that hasn’t completely soaked in yet). This ultra-hygienic surface allows me to clean up after my yoga class with an easy wipe of my towel and my preferred cleaning solution bringing a natural freshness to my yoga mat alternative. No more expensive specialty cleaners or hoping that my mat gets clean with a water wipedown when I use my yoga board. I mix my favorite calming pine essential oil with water and with a few simple towel swipes, my board is clean. The nano ceramic urethane finish also allows me to sanitize my yoga surface with an alcohol based cleaner to remove any trace of bacteria (so different than the rubber mats which can hardly be exposed to sunlight without degrading).

This yoga board is an heirloom quality piece; being made from the world’s finest engineered plywood panels the wood will last long beyond my time doing yoga. The solid wood provides a stable surface for long balancing poses even when I’m on carpet, and all without the typical yoga mat issues of sliding or stretching underfoot. Plus it’s warm! I’m elevated above the cold floors of any room I’m in, and when my board has been soaking in the sunshine before practice…heavenly.

My dream yoga scene, anywhere.

The one con I can find is the transport size and weight. You will feel different walking into your yoga class with what appears to be a large briefcase weighing just over 30lbs. O’Mara Sprung Floors is currently working on developing and testing a thinner engineered wood panel to reduce the weight but I have found the benefits of the sprung yoga board to outweigh the load of carrying it with me whenever I go to class. At home it is either spread out in my favorite yoga spot or leaning against the wall in my closet waiting for my next yoga session.

And, because this yoga board is a board, I can practice even in the most plushly carpeted room with ultra stability. No more scrounging for a plywood panel to lug in and lay my thin rubber mat over; instead, I have this incredible yoga mat alternative that provides the support I need. I am feeling so supported anywhere I travel with my sprung yoga board: inside on carpet or concrete, or outside at the park: I have the personal yoga space of my dreams. And since I’m dreaming:
